What Should Students Look for Before Buying a Laptop?

Before comparing laptops, it’s important to understand which specifications actually matter for everyday college life.

Processor

The processor determines how fast your laptop performs daily tasks. For most students, an Intel Core i5 or AMD Ryzen 5 offers the ideal balance between performance and affordability. If your work mainly involves browsing, assignments, and video lectures, even a modern Core i3 or Ryzen 3 can perform well.

RAM

In 2026, 16GB RAM is becoming the recommended choice for students because it allows smooth multitasking. If your budget is limited, 8GB RAM is still sufficient for online classes, Office applications, and lighut programming.

Storage

Always choose an SSD instead of an HDD. SSDs significantly reduce boot time, load applications faster, and improve the overall experience. A 512GB SSD provides enough storage for most students.

Battery Life

College students spend long hours attending lectures, studying in libraries, and travelling. A laptop offering 7–10 hours of battery life helps reduce dependence on charging throughout the day.

Display & Portability

A Full HD display delivers better clarity while reducing eye strain. If you carry your laptop daily, selecting a model weighing under 1.8 kg makes commuting much more comfortable.

Student Laptop Buying Tips

Before purchasing your laptop, keep these practical tips in mind:

  • Choose 16GB RAM if your budget allows for smoother multitasking and better future-proofing.
  • Prefer a 512GB SSD over a traditional hard drive for faster boot times and application loading.
  • A Full HD IPS display offers better viewing angles and reduces eye strain during long study sessions.
  • If you’ll carry your laptop every day, aim for a model weighing under 1.8 kg.
  • Compare prices during festive sales and student discount programs to save money.
  • Check the brand’s after-sales service availability in your city before making a purchase.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is the best student laptop under ₹50,000?

The HP 15s Ryzen 5 and Lenovo IdeaPad Slim 3 provide excellent performance, battery life, and value for students in this price range.

Is 8GB RAM enough for students?

Yes, 8GB is sufficient for everyday tasks such as online classes, web browsing, Microsoft Office, and light programming. However, 16GB RAM is recommended for better multitasking and long-term usability.

Which laptop is best for engineering students?

The HP 15s Ryzen 5 is a strong option thanks to its capable processor, making it suitable for programming, simulations, and engineering software.

Windows or MacBook for college students?

Windows laptops offer greater software compatibility and a wider range of price options. A MacBook is an excellent choice for students focused on creative work or those already invested in the Apple ecosystem.

Which laptop brand offers the best after-sales service?

Brands like Dell, HP, Lenovo, and ASUS have well-established service networks across India, making them reliable choices for students.
